Transaction 1840000aaa5577472c8be8173e18ac738a4159b837904a752517d20e124def65
1 Input
1 Output
-
1840000aaa5577472c8be8173e18ac738a4159b837904a752517d20e124def65:0
- value
- 70120
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 41c555ac3a002c6b0b383b6f0e3ffb5984334ece8ce2d34f048549c17058d8ba
- address
- bc1pg8z4ttp6qqkxkzec8dhsu0lmtxzrxnkw3n3dxncys4yuzuzcmzaq4f09yc